Token of Love: MQM announces countrywide protests for Altaf Hussain

Web Desk
By Web Desk Published February 10, 2015 2 Min Read
Share
SHARE

Muttahida Quami Movement (MQM) decided to observe a day of solidarity with their leader Altaf Hussain by mounting countrywide protest demonstrations against PTI chief Imran Khan today.

Reacting to Imran Khan’s utterances against the party chief, MQM leader Dr. Khalid Maqbool Siddiqui denoted that his party will take out a rally at 2pm today in Karachi from Ayesha Manzil to Mazar-e-Quaid as a “token of love” to their leader Hussain.

Siddiqui asserted the conspiracies against the party will never come to fruition, adding, “Imran Khan does not know as to who he dared as Haq Parasti (devotion to truth) and Altaf Hussain are names of a movement.”

Furthermore, he remarked that “the expression of love towards Altaf Hussain today will be written in  history”.

Muttahida workers gathered in large number at Nine Zero—the MQM’s headquarters to express solidarity with their leader and mounted slogans for Altaf Hussain and against Imran Khan.

Addressing a press conference yesterday at his Bani Gala residence, Imran Khan denounced Hussain’s tirade against PTI’s women in a televised speech on Saturday night. “Altaf Hussain is a coward, who has been living abroad for over two decades in order to safeguard his life,” he said.
